Overview"The second title SM Series in the scale modeling book series, which focuses on one main project with the most comprehensive coverage from start to finish. The SM Series are designed for efficiency and easier global shipping being smaller, lighter and with much higher degree of layout proficency to maximize the new format of this unique series. There is nothing else like the SM books in the hobby, all subjects are possible. And every SM book is layered with the depth of conversations on both the How and the Why of each step of the modeling process that you've come to expect from RSp books. SM.02 S-65 City Tractor features a civilian-based project created from the excellent 1/35 Trumpeter Stalinetz S-65 Russian Army tractor kit, with a finish that is designed to explore other realms of possibilities. This model will illustrate how a city owned operation might have utilized this one time military tractor. The finish was heavly influenced by the many worn-out city tractors seen in the great Pacific Northwest. 6.5"" x 7.5"", 128-page softcover, perfect bound, uniquely designed uncoated Linen cover stock. Interior pages are the same high-quality paper stock as the TANKART books, which helps to create a stylish and cool presentation with tons of character."
